Transaction 2df40ee49bf5ca7aa29f722edccf565df68c109ea801efe563c4d0e1bb567911

1 Input
2 Outputs
  • 2df40ee49bf5ca7aa29f722edccf565df68c109ea801efe563c4d0e1bb567911:0
  • value  1837578320
    address  1FMbVwcVdDhqtQr6esvkrxmrdA2nF8aW3w
  • 2df40ee49bf5ca7aa29f722edccf565df68c109ea801efe563c4d0e1bb567911:1
  • value  21496000
    address  3H92Td4bnkAA7gy3TRawWRUAYSgmFXmixu